Overview

Apogee has an exciting opportunity for a Program Analyst/Scheduler to support the M-Code Aviation Receivers Joint Program Office (MAR JPO) at Warner Robins AFB, GA. This position provides expert program analysis and scheduling support across multiple GPS User Equipment programs, developing and maintaining integrated master schedules and conducting manpower analysis. 

This is a full-time position located at Warner Robins Air Force Base (AFB), or Wright-Patterson Air Force Base (AFB), with telework capability for local candidates.

Responsibilities

Integrated Master Schedule (IMS) Development:

  • Develop and manage program/project integrated master schedules with resource loading
  • Maintain JSSMO resource-assigned IMS across all programs
  • Develop cross-platform, receiver, and weapons integration master schedules
  • Coordinate schedule dependencies and critical path analysis
  • Update schedules based on fact-of-life changes and program updates 

Program Analysis:

  • Conduct schedule-based analysis for manpower needs and resource allocation
  • Provide near-real-time assessments of projected manpower requirements
  • Develop schedule excursions and "what-if" analysis for decision support
  • Identify schedule risks and recommend mitigation strategies
  • Track program milestones and deliverable schedules 

Aircraft Integration Scheduling:

  • Coordinate with DoD aircraft platforms to identify integration schedules
  • Develop platform, receiver, antenna, and weapons integration roadmaps
  • Create resource-loaded IMS showing planned aircraft OFP cycle upgrades
  • Show key upgrade timing and schedule options based on aircraft OFP plans
  • Coordinate Integration Working Group schedules and meetings 

Manpower Analysis:

  • Develop manpower estimates for PNT Program Office
  • Maintain manpower modeling worksheets and tools
  • Produce functional allocation estimates (PM, EN, PK, FM, LG) for each project
  • Support Program Objective Memorandum (POM) input preparation
  • Update manpower models based on program changes 

Reporting:

  • Prepare schedule status reports and briefings
  • Maintain acquisition trackers and program schedules
  • Support Monthly Status Report preparation
  • Provide schedule data for program reviews and milestone decisions
